"Which Prue Is It, Anyway?" is the sixteenth episode of season one of the supernaturally-themed television series Charmed, and the seventeenth episode of the series overall if one includes the original unaired pilot. It was directed by John Behring with a script written by Javier Grillo-Marxuach. It first aired on the WB Network on Wednesday, March 3rd, 1999 at 8:00 pm.
